It also feeds the USB charging port so it’s 5v. I tried jumping the wires but again can only get ACC to switch.
EDIT: I found the problem, one of my test leads was bad and there’s a a specific sequence to jumping the wires. Black and Tan first (ACC) then add Black and Blue/White (ON) last else battery light flashing quickly and key switch fault.
@TheCartBoy tks for all your help the cart is working and max speed change to 30km/h 19m/h confirmed.

Just to let everyone know the tempos and extended range onwards use the vanguard battery and it's diag connector is under the seat molex connector. Club car has cables to go from the ccdt to the diag port for each setup
